Heraldry is a complex and exclusive territory, where the coat of arms granted to a person with the surname Pauldo does not automatically extend to all those who share that same surname. The right to bear a specific coat of arms is governed by heraldic laws and traditions, which means that not all individuals who bear the surname Pauldo automatically have the heraldic right to display the coat of arms associated with their ancestors.

Documentation and regulation of the heraldry of Pauldo

Only surnames that have been duly documented and registered by a heraldic authority, and to which a coat of arms has been granted, enjoy officially recognized heraldry. This is essential to determine if the surname Pauldo has heraldry, coat of arms and blazon. However, currently there are numerous surnames that choose to create their own heraldry, so it is not ruled out that Pauldo has a specifically designed blazon and coat of arms, or that someone with the surname Pauldo decides to create their own heraldry and subsequently seek recognition.

Essential points about the correlation between the heraldic insignia and the surname Pauldo

Transmission: Although the coat of arms may be associated with Pauldo, it is essential to keep in mind that in the past they were granted to individuals. This implies that not all individuals with the surname Pauldo possess the heraldic right to the shield linked to Pauldo, especially if they fail to demonstrate direct ancestry with the original holder of the shield. Likewise, it is possible to find different shields for the surname Pauldo, since they could have been given to people from different families but with the surname Pauldo.

Variations: It is common that in a family with the surname Pauldo, different versions of the heraldic shield coexist, which can serve to distinguish between different family branches, generations or even individual titles. p>

Tradition and control: In various nations, you can find institutions in charge of ensuring the preservation and legality in the process of granting, using and archiving family coats of arms, with the purpose of guaranteeing their proper utilization and legacy for the Pauldo lineage. These entities usually provide research and certification facilities for those individuals interested in making the heraldic emblem linked to Pauldo official.
